Dáil Éireann Debate, Wednesday - 14 June 2023

Wednesday, 14 June 2023

Questions (62, 63)

Martin Kenny

Question:

62. Deputy Martin Kenny asked the Minister for Transport the cost of accessibility facilitation works across Bus Éireann, Dublin Bus, DART and Irish Rail services, including the annual maintenance cost of lift access at all DART and commuter stations. [28687/23]

View answer

Martin Kenny

Question:

63. Deputy Martin Kenny asked the Minister for Transport the annual spend on disability accessibility works undertaken across all public transport services between 2017 and 2022, in tabular form. [28688/23]

View answer

Written answers

I propose to take Questions Nos. 62 and 63 together.

As Minister for Transport, I have responsibility for policy and overall funding in relation to public transport.

Under the Dublin Transport Authority Act 2008, the National Transport Authority (NTA) has statutory responsibility for promoting the development of an integrated, accessible, sustainable public transport network.

The NTA works with the public transport operators, for example Irish Rail, towards progressively making public transport accessible.

As the Deputy's questions relate to all transport operators, I am forwarding your questions to the NTA for direct reply to you. Please advise my private office if you do not receive a response within ten working days.
